need more information. for example:

-is what we see in the picture the last thing on the screen? are there any error messages that we cannot see in this picture?

-can you dump your kernel config onto pastebin? If need be, boot from cd, mount, chroot, emerge wgetpaste, then wgetpaste /usr/src/linux/.config - we would also want to see your lspci -n output

-have you tried booting with other kernels? were they successful?

OK! We are experiencing numerous problems with the 3.6 branch (some of them being not ck-only) and some contributors on this forum have already reported problems when booting.
As per https://forums.gentoo.org/viewtopic-t-941030-highlight-.html, 3.6.2 is an early release poorly tested and definitely not stable.
I stronly recommend you select either the 3.4.18 or the 3.5.7-r1
Code:
emerge =ck-sources-3.4.18
or
Code:
emerge =ck-sources-3.5.7-r1

We expect reworking on 3.6 when the gentoo-sources manage to stabilize one release.

BTW, your config file for the zen kernel cannot work as-is with a ck-sources.
Several options differ.
The best for you is to take the .config you used with your working gentoo-sources-3.5.7 (I presume it is what you called your basic kernel), make menuconfig in order to ensure CONFIG_SCHED_BFS is set and save the new config file.

gentoorockerfr wrote:
there af9035 module?i couldnt find it

Location: -> Device Drivers -> Multimedia support -> DVB/ATSC adapters -> Support for various USB DVB devices

For what concerns your problem with iptables, if they are loading correctly under Gentoo-sources, I would tend to suggest that at line 71, you are using a TARGET that you forgot to select in your kernel config. (There has been some changes recently concerning the LOG and a couple of other targets)
